The Timeframe for Generating Profits on Shopify: Anticipated Duration

When venturing into the world of e-commerce on the renowned Shopify platform, it is essential to have a realistic understanding of the timeframe required to start generating profitable returns. Although the specific duration varies, it is crucial to set accurate expectations and stay perseverant throughout the process. This section highlights the typical timeline for achieving profitability on Shopify, providing insights into what merchants can anticipate.

Early Stages: During the initial phase, new merchants often find themselves building their online store, refining their product offerings, establishing a brand presence, and acquiring an initial customer base. This period entails diligent market research, developing a unique value proposition, and setting up product listings that attract attention. It is important to emphasize patience, dedication, and continuous improvement during this stage.

Establishment Phase: Once the foundational elements are in place, entrepreneurs can shift their focus towards driving traffic to their Shopify store, expanding their customer reach, and fostering customer loyalty. This is typically the stage where merchants witness the first signs of revenue generation. It is essential to leverage effective marketing strategies, cultivate relationships with customers, and optimize the website’s user experience to increase conversion rates.

Growth and Scaling: As the business gains momentum and generates more consistent profits, merchants can work towards scaling their operations. This phase involves refining marketing campaigns, expanding product lines, exploring new market segments, and exploring opportunities for automation and outsourcing. By continuously adapting to market demands, enhancing customer satisfaction, and maintaining a competitive edge, merchants can unlock new levels of revenue generation and sustainable growth.

See also  How long are parakeets pregnant

Maintaining Success: Achieving profitability on Shopify is not a one-time objective but rather an ongoing process. Once a certain level of success is attained, it is crucial to maintain the momentum by staying updated with industry trends, monitoring customer feedback, and consistently optimizing various aspects of the business, such as inventory management, fulfillment processes, and customer communication. This diligence ensures continued profitability and long-term success on the Shopify platform.

In conclusion, the journey to profitability on Shopify necessitates diligent effort, strategic planning, and a long-term perspective. While the exact duration may vary based on several factors, embracing patience, adaptability, and continuous improvement is key to unlocking success as a Shopify merchant.

Evaluating Product Selection:

The selection of products offered on an online store plays a vital role in determining how quickly revenue can be generated. Factors such as product demand, competition, and profit margins should all be carefully considered. Choosing products that have a high demand and low competition, while still enabling sufficient profit margins, can significantly impact the time it takes to generate revenue on Shopify. In-depth market research, trend analysis, and understanding customer preferences play a crucial role in making informed product selection decisions.

Implementing Effective Marketing Strategies:

The success of any online business heavily relies on the implementation of effective marketing strategies. By creating a targeted marketing plan, entrepreneurs can reach their desired audience, build brand awareness, and drive traffic to their Shopify store. Utilizing social media platforms, influencer partnerships, paid advertising campaigns, content marketing, and search engine optimization (SEO) are all effective tactics to consider. The strength and execution of these marketing strategies significantly impact the timeline to generate revenue.

To maximize the effectiveness of marketing campaigns, entrepreneurs should focus on identifying and understanding their target audience, developing compelling content that resonates with potential customers, and leveraging data analytics to measure and optimize campaign performance.

Website Optimization:

Creating a visually appealing and user-friendly website is essential for attracting and retaining customers. Optimizing the Shopify website by improving site speed, ensuring mobile responsiveness, and implementing efficient navigation enhances the overall user experience. Investing in professional web design, clear product descriptions, high-quality product images, and easy-to-use checkout processes are all critical considerations in achieving optimal website optimization. By providing a seamless online shopping experience, businesses can increase the likelihood of converting visitors into customers, contributing to the timeline of revenue generation.

Customer Experience:

The overall customer experience plays a significant role in determining the success of an online business. Factors such as prompt customer support, hassle-free returns and refunds, personalized recommendations, and loyalty programs contribute positively to customer satisfaction and retention. By prioritizing customer experience and continuously improving it based on feedback and analytics, businesses can generate repeat purchases and positive word-of-mouth referrals, ultimately impacting the timeline of revenue generation.

FAQ

How long does it usually take to start making money on Shopify?

The time it takes to start making money on Shopify can vary depending on various factors such as the niche, marketing strategies, and effort put into the business. Some entrepreneurs may start generating revenue within a few days or weeks, while others may take several months.

What are some effective strategies to make money quickly on Shopify?

Some effective strategies to make money quickly on Shopify include identifying a profitable niche, conducting thorough market research, optimizing product listings, implementing targeted marketing campaigns, utilizing social media advertising, and building a strong brand presence.

Is it possible to make money on Shopify without any prior experience?

Yes, it is possible to make money on Shopify without any prior experience. Shopify provides a user-friendly platform with various resources and tools to help beginners set up their online stores. However, it is important to learn and continuously improve marketing and business skills to increase the chances of success.

Are there any potential risks or challenges when trying to make money on Shopify?

Yes, there are potential risks and challenges when trying to make money on Shopify. Some common challenges include strong competition, marketing costs, inventory management, customer acquisition, and ensuring a consistent stream of traffic to the online store. However, with proper planning, research, and execution, these challenges can be effectively addressed.
